    Managing to squeeze in before the end of the month is a HUGE acquisition for me, plus some other figures acquired throughout the month of July.

    G1 Decepticon Scorponok with Lord Zarak - courtesy of 1AZRAEL1
    G1 Autobot Micromaster Hot Rod and Monster Truck Patrols - courtesy of eBay
    G1 Decepticon Micromaster Military Patrol - courtesy of eBay
    ROTF Autobot Leader Class Optimus Prime - courtesy of Big W Toy Sale
    ROTF Decepticon Legends Class Ravage - courtesy of Big W Toy Sale
    PCC Decepticon Bombshock with Combaticon Drones - courtesy of Big W Toy Sale


    A HUGE thanks to 1AZRAEL1 for holding on to this bloke for almost a year for me and allowing me to pay it off over time.
    Scorponok is truly a big and cool figure and though Zarak's arm had been unfortunately broken off (glued back on tonight ) and missing some bits and pieces, He is in great condition and I love him all the same.
